如何在oracle设计器中跟踪ERD中所做的更改

时间:2012-03-05 05:45:36

标签: oracle oracle10g designer

我想在oracle 10g设计器中跟踪我的ERD中所做的所有更改。 请建议如何实现它。

用例:ERD在设计阶段获得批准。开发团队几乎没有做出任何改变,现在在实施阶段,我需要跟踪从1月3日到2012年3月3日所做的所有更改

要添加到此处: 1.在我的项目中,ER的版本控制没有被使用,因此ER版本差异对我来说不是一个选项。 2.在Reports中,有一些选项可以获取所有实体,即在一段时间内创建/修改的属性。但它似乎没有给我正确的结果。

1 个答案:

答案 0 :(得分:0)

Oracle Designer 10g确实支持SCM存储库,这是跟踪模型更改的唯一真实方法。然而,由于Oracle将Designer作为未来工具的插件,因此文档很薄弱,可能是政策问题。

Oracle SCM非常强大,但根本不直观。这应该是显而易见的,因为我们正在处理数据行而不是大多数其他源控制方案中的文件。无论如何,结果是,做你想做的事情并不容易,你需要弹性和持久性。您可能会在the ODTUG Designer forum中找到一些仍然对该工具感兴趣的旧滞后。

另一方面,如果您尚未启用SCM,则除了通过数据挖掘之外,您将无法在过去三个月内检索ERD中的更改。